James Osborne Obituary

Published by Richmond Times-Dispatch on Mar. 5, 2009.
OSBORNE, James H. "Shorty," 86, of Powhatan, widower of Nellie D. Osborne, died March 4, 2009. He is survived by two brothers, Hassel Osborne (Peggy) and Tommy Osborne (Brenda), all of Powhatan; three sisters, Mary Clements of Richmond, Betty Millermon (Arden) of California, Louise Spiers (Coleman) of Amelia; 16 nieces and nephews; and David Bowman, who was like a son to him. The family will receive friends Friday from 2 to 4 and 6 to 8 p.m. at the Bennett & Barden Funeral Home, 3215 Anderson Hwy. (Rte. 60), Powhatan, and where services will be held Saturday, 9:30 a.m. Interment Dale Memorial Park. In lieu of flowers, contributions may be made to the charity of your choice.
